The Ammonium Chloride Food Grade Market is expanding steadily, supported by growing demand from the global food and beverage sector. The market was valued at approximately USD 331 million in 2023 and is projected to reach nearly USD 550 million by 2032, growing at a CAGR of about 5.6%. Increasing use of ammonium chloride as a flavoring agent and yeast nutrient is contributing significantly to market growth, particularly in regions with strong bakery and beverage industries. The compound’s ability to enhance fermentation processes and improve product consistency makes it highly valuable for manufacturers.
